Fan builds replica Yankee Stadium using 75,000 matchsticks

Bill "Brother Beans" Becker once met Babe Ruth, but that's far from his most epic Bronx tale. Brother Beans is the proud creator of a replica Yankee Stadium -- made entirely of matchsticks.

The 86-year-old Toms River, N.J., native apparently burned each stick, scraped off the black char and then folded what was left into "mini 2x4's." Three years and 75,000 matches later, Brother Beans had himself an amazing creation.

Before Tuesday's Mariners-Yankees game, the masterpiece was on display at the stadium.
